diff --git a/src/lib/images/github.svg b/src/lib/images/github.svg
new file mode 100644
index 0000000..bc5d249
--- /dev/null
+++ b/src/lib/images/github.svg
@@ -0,0 +1,16 @@
+
\ No newline at end of file
diff --git a/src/lib/images/logo.png b/src/lib/images/logo.png
deleted file mode 100644
index cdca8d6..0000000
Binary files a/src/lib/images/logo.png and /dev/null differ
diff --git a/src/lib/images/svelte-logo.svg b/src/lib/images/svelte-logo.svg
new file mode 100644
index 0000000..49492a8
--- /dev/null
+++ b/src/lib/images/svelte-logo.svg
@@ -0,0 +1 @@
+
\ No newline at end of file
diff --git a/src/lib/images/svelte-welcome.png b/src/lib/images/svelte-welcome.png
new file mode 100644
index 0000000..fe7d2d6
Binary files /dev/null and b/src/lib/images/svelte-welcome.png differ
diff --git a/src/lib/images/svelte-welcome.webp b/src/lib/images/svelte-welcome.webp
new file mode 100644
index 0000000..6ec1a28
Binary files /dev/null and b/src/lib/images/svelte-welcome.webp differ
diff --git a/src/routes/+layout.svelte b/src/routes/+layout.svelte
index f726b15..0f689a7 100644
--- a/src/routes/+layout.svelte
+++ b/src/routes/+layout.svelte
@@ -1,6 +1,5 @@
-
-
-
-
-
\ No newline at end of file
diff --git a/src/routes/Header.svelte b/src/routes/Header.svelte
index fd49cc8..9abb3e5 100644
--- a/src/routes/Header.svelte
+++ b/src/routes/Header.svelte
@@ -1,6 +1,7 @@
diff --git a/src/routes/login/+page.svelte b/src/routes/login/+page.svelte
index b050e2f..431424e 100644
--- a/src/routes/login/+page.svelte
+++ b/src/routes/login/+page.svelte
@@ -23,8 +23,6 @@
// Get the return URL from query parameters
const returnUrl = new URLSearchParams(window.location.search).get('returnUrl') || '/';
navigate(returnUrl); // Redirect back to the requested path
- // reload the page
- location.reload();
} else {
errorMessage = 'Invalid login credentials';
}
diff --git a/src/routes/signup/+page.svelte b/src/routes/signup/+page.svelte
index 26815bb..4dfffe0 100644
--- a/src/routes/signup/+page.svelte
+++ b/src/routes/signup/+page.svelte
@@ -12,7 +12,7 @@
const handleLogin = async () => {
try {
- const response = await fetch('https://accounts.jonasjones.dev/register', {
+ const response = await fetch('https://accounts.jonasjones.dev/signup', {
method: 'POST',
body: JSON.stringify({ email, password, username, firstname, lastname }),
headers: {
@@ -26,8 +26,6 @@
// Get the return URL from query parameters
const returnUrl = new URLSearchParams(window.location.search).get('returnUrl') || '/';
navigate(returnUrl); // Redirect back to the requested path
- // reload the page
- location.reload();
} else {
errorMessage = 'Invalid login credentials';
}
diff --git a/static/favicon.png b/static/favicon.png
index cdca8d6..825b9e6 100644
Binary files a/static/favicon.png and b/static/favicon.png differ